RubyRedis: now sets are returned as arrays again, and not as Set objects

This commit is contained in:
antirez 2009-05-23 11:33:21 +02:00
parent e9f0b930fe
commit 4d30232b04

View File

@ -28,7 +28,6 @@ class RedisClient
}
ConvertToBool = lambda{|r| r == 0 ? false : r}
ConvertToSet = lambda{|r| Set.new(r)}
ReplyProcessor = {
"exists" => ConvertToBool,
@ -41,10 +40,6 @@ class RedisClient
"del"=> ConvertToBool,
"renamenx"=> ConvertToBool,
"expire"=> ConvertToBool,
"smembers" => ConvertToSet,
"sinter" => ConvertToSet,
"sunion" => ConvertToSet,
"sdiff" => ConvertToSet,
"keys" => lambda{|r| r.split(" ")},
"info" => lambda{|r|
info = {}